- The amount of butter is what makes shortbread…short. The term ‘short’ when applied to any baked treat means crumbly, like a shortcrust pastry should be.
- Shortbread originated in Scotland, with the first printed recipe, in 1736, from a Scotswoman named Mrs McLintock.
- National Shortbread Day, yes there is such a thing, is celebrated on January 6th worldwide!
- Scotland is still known as the home of shortbread, and Walkers have been making The World’s Finest Shortbread for over 100 years!
